在当今的软件开发领域,TypeScript作为一种强类型JavaScript的超集,越来越受到开发者的青睐。而npm(Node Package Manager)作为JavaScript生态系统中不可或缺的一部分,对于TypeScript项目的构建和管理也起着至关重要的作用。本文将详细介绍如何在TypeScript项目中正确使用npm,帮助你告别配置烦恼。

一、项目初始化

首先,确保你的电脑上已经安装了Node.js和npm。你可以通过以下命令检查它们的版本:

node -v
npm -v

然后,在项目根目录下创建一个名为package.json的文件。你可以手动创建这个文件,或者使用以下命令:

npm init -y

这个命令会自动填充一些基本信息,例如项目名称、版本等。

二、安装依赖

在TypeScript项目中,你可能会用到各种npm包来丰富你的功能。以下是如何安装依赖的步骤:

  1. 安装单个包
npm install 包名
  1. 安装多个包
npm install 包名1 包名2 包名3
  1. 使用--save参数将包添加到dependencies字段
npm install 包名 --save

这样,当你运行npm install时,npm会自动安装所有dependencies字段中的包。

三、开发依赖

有些包只在开发阶段需要,例如测试框架、构建工具等。你可以使用devDependencies字段来管理这些包:

npm install 包名 --save-dev

四、全局安装

有些工具,如typescriptwebpack等,你可能希望全局安装,以便在任意项目中使用。使用以下命令进行全局安装:

npm install 包名 -g

五、运行脚本

package.json文件中的scripts字段可以定义一些常用的命令,例如启动开发服务器、构建生产环境等。以下是一个示例:

{
  "scripts": {
    "start": "webpack serve",
    "build": "tsc"
  }
}

现在,你可以使用以下命令来运行这些脚本:

npm start  # 启动开发服务器
npm run build  # 构建生产环境

六、版本控制

npm会根据package.json中的版本号来管理包的版本。你可以使用以下命令来查看、安装或更新包的版本:

  1. 查看包的版本
npm view 包名 versions
  1. 安装特定版本的包
npm install 包名@版本号
  1. 更新包到最新版本
npm update 包名

七、总结

通过以上步骤,你可以在TypeScript项目中正确使用npm,告别配置烦恼。熟练掌握npm的使用,将大大提高你的开发效率。希望本文能对你有所帮助!